第12章多表操作与数据库.ppt

第12章多表操作与数据库资料

第12章 多表操作与数据库 上一章介绍的是对当前表进行的操作,似乎默认了在同一时刻只能使用一个表,其实不然。VFP允许在应用程序中同时打开多个表,既可以在应用程序中同时使用多个自由表,也可以使用数据库中的多个表。 12.1 使用多个表 12.2 Visual FoxPro的数据库 习题12 12.1.1 工作区 若要使用多个表,就要使用多个工作区。一个工作区是一个编号区域,用它来标识一个已打开的表,每个工作区中只能打开一个表。VFP可以在32767个工作区中打开和操作表。 工作区除了可以用它的编号表示外,还可以用在工作区中打开的表的名称、别名来标识。表别名是一个名称,它可以引用在工作区中打开的表。 12.1使用多个表 1. 指定工作区 其语法格式为: SELECT 〈工作区号〉|〈表别名〉 说明: ①〈工作区号〉的取值范围为0~32767。如果取值为0,则激活尚未使用的工作区中编号最小的那一个。 ②〈表别名〉是打开表的别名,用来指定包含打开表的工作区。也可以用从A到J中的一个字符作为〈表别名〉来激活前10个工作区中的一个。 2. 在不同的工作区中打开和关闭表 可以使用USE命令在不同的工作区中打开或关闭表。 (1) 在当前工作区打开和关闭表 当执行不带表名的USE命令,并且在当前所选

文档评论(0)

1亿VIP精品文档

相关文档